Description

Historical account of the introduction and early development of television in the Saint Croix Valley, especially the Calais, Maine, area. The work discusses the arrival of television broadcasts from Bangor and St. John, the growth of local stations, early television dealers and service businesses, antenna technology, reception challenges in Washington County, and the later development of cable television in the region.
